So, Les Évadés du troisième Reich is a documentary that delves into the harrowing escapes from Nazi Germany. While details on the director are a bit sparse, the film has this gritty realism that really pulls you in. The pacing is methodical, allowing the viewer to absorb the weight of each story being told. It’s not just a recounting of events, but more of a haunting reflection on survival and resilience. The interviews feel personal, almost like you’re sitting across from the survivors themselves. There’s a stark atmosphere throughout, underscoring the gravity of the historical context. It’s a unique piece that stands out in its portrayal of human perseverance under extreme duress.
